Subject: [PATCH net 7/8] netfilter: nf_tables: disallow jump to implicit chain from set element
Date: Wed, 10 Aug 2022 00:05:31 +0200 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<20220809220532.130240-8-pablo@netfilter.org>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20220809220532.130240-1-pablo@netfilter.org>
Extend struct nft_data_desc to add a flag field that specifies
nft_data_init() is being called for set element data.
Use it to disallow jump to implicit chain from set element, only jump
to chain via immediate expression is allowed.
Fixes: d0e2c7de92c7 ("netfilter: nf_tables: add NFT_CHAIN_BINDING")
Signed-off-by: Pablo Neira Ayuso <pablo@netfilter.org>
---
include/net/netfilter/nf_tables.h | 5 +++++
net/netfilter/nf_tables_api.c | 4 ++++
2 files changed, 9 insertions(+)
diff --git a/include/net/netfilter/nf_tables.h b/include/net/netfilter/nf_tables.h
index 1554f1e7215b..99aae36c04b9 100644
--- a/include/net/netfilter/nf_tables.h
+++ b/include/net/netfilter/nf_tables.h
@@ -221,10 +221,15 @@ struct nft_ctx {
bool report;
};
+enum nft_data_desc_flags {
+ NFT_DATA_DESC_SETELEM = (1 << 0),
+};
+
struct nft_data_desc {
enum nft_data_types type;
unsigned int size;
unsigned int len;
+ unsigned int flags;
};
int nft_data_init(const struct nft_ctx *ctx, struct nft_data *data,
diff --git a/net/netfilter/nf_tables_api.c b/net/netfilter/nf_tables_api.c
index 05896765c68f..460b0925ea60 100644
--- a/net/netfilter/nf_tables_api.c
+++ b/net/netfilter/nf_tables_api.c
@@ -5226,6 +5226,7 @@ static int nft_setelem_parse_data(struct nft_ctx *ctx, struct nft_set *set,
desc->type = dtype;
desc->size = NFT_DATA_VALUE_MAXLEN;
desc->len = set->dlen;
+ desc->flags = NFT_DATA_DESC_SETELEM;
return nft_data_init(ctx, data, desc, attr);
}
@@ -9665,6 +9666,9 @@ static int nft_verdict_init(const struct nft_ctx *ctx, struct nft_data *data,
return PTR_ERR(chain);
if (nft_is_base_chain(chain))
return -EOPNOTSUPP;
+ if (desc->flags & NFT_DATA_DESC_SETELEM &&
+ chain->flags & NFT_CHAIN_BINDING)
+ return -EINVAL;
chain->use++;
data->verdict.chain = chain;
--
2.30.2
